当前位置:  开发笔记 > 运维 > 正文

如何为UIWebView实现NTLM身份验证?

如何解决《如何为UIWebView实现NTLM身份验证?》经验,为你挑选了0个好方法。

我有一个用例,UIWebView可能需要连接使用NTLM保护的Web服务器.我还有一个用例,我已经有了要传递的凭据.因此,如何强制用户输入它们,如何与UIWebView?进行握手?

更新:

使用此方法在执行简单的GET请求时效果很好,但在执行POST时完全失败,因为事实上它在发布后正在执行GET.

ASIHttpRequest和ASIWebPageRequest也有同样的问题.GET请求工作奇迹,但任何POST都不起作用.如果只有世界只处理GET请求.

我已经能够使用这种方法在HTTP请求字符串中包含用户名和密码,但这是非常不安全的,以至于无法使用它.使用嗅探器,我能够看到三次握手在GET和POST请求中都没有任何问题.

推荐阅读
依然-狠幸福
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有